About Iowa Health Care
University of Iowa Health Care-recognized as one of the best hospitals in the United States-is Iowa's only comprehensive academic medical system. Each day more than 20,000 employees, students, and volunteers work together to provide safe, quality health care and excellent service for our patients. UI Health Care's University Medical Center has evolved from a modest 20-bed clinic founded in 1873 into Iowa's only tertiary-level medical center. Our academic roots run deep, having established the first university-based teaching hospital west of the Mississippi in 1898. Throughout the 20th century, our institution pioneered numerous breakthroughs in medicine while expanding into a regional referral hub. Today, UI Health Care's University Medical Center continues this legacy by leading our mission: "Changing Medicine. Changing Lives."
